VI Body Peel - Small Area targets pigmentation, body acne, surgical scars and stretch marks. It uses professional-grade peel acids to increase cellular turnover and stimulate collagen, revealing smoother, more radiant skin often visible after a single, noninvasive, pain-free treatment.

Many clients see significant improvement after one VI Body Peel - Small Area session, but deeper concerns may require multiple treatments. Your clinician will recommend a personalized plan, often 1–3 sessions spaced four to six weeks apart for optimal results.

The treatment is designed to be pain-free for VI Body Peel - Small Area clients. You may feel mild tingling or warmth during application; topical anesthetic options are available if needed. Discomfort is typically brief and well tolerated.

Downtime for VI Body Peel - Small Area is minimal. Expect redness, light crusting or flaking for three to seven days as skin renews. Avoid sun exposure, heavy exercise and harsh products until fully healed to protect results and prevent irritation.

VI Body Peel - Small Area is suitable for virtually all skin types and tones seeking to address pigmentation, active body acne, surgical scars or stretch marks. A consultation will confirm candidacy; contraindications include pregnancy, recent isotretinoin use, or active infection.

Prepare for your VI Body Peel - Small Area appointment by avoiding tanning, chemical exfoliants, and retinoids for two weeks. Arrive with clean, product-free skin and disclose medications, allergies, and recent procedures so your provider can customize a safe, effective treatment.
